名词 n.
  1. That which dilutes.
  2. A solvent or other liquid preparation used to dilute a sample prior to testing.
  3. An agent used for effecting dilution of the blood; a weak drink.

形容词 adj.
  1. Diluting; making thinner or weaker by admixture, especially of water.
